Chris Schwinden could have his own version of the song "Traveling Man" with the way his year has gone. He's made a lot of stops all over professional baseball, and he returns to pitch in Coca-Cola Field for the Buffalo Bisons this afternoon as they close out their four-game series with the Toledo Mud Hens.
This will be his first time pithcing in Buffalo since May 22.
Schwinden started the year with the Herd and was promoted to the New York Mets twice. On June 1 he was designated for assignment, and that's where his travels began.
Schwinden was designated for assignment five times between June 1 and July 10 being claimed by four differnet teams. From the Mets he was claimed by Toronto then by Cleveland then by the Yankees. He was claimed agian by the Mets on July 5, was designated for assignment on July 10 and cleared waivers to be assigned to Buffalo.
Schwinden has gone 3-4 with a 2.44 ERA in 10 starts with the Herd this season.
